Westfalia named to 2018 FL100+

Westfalia Technologies, Inc., a provider of logistics solutions for plants, warehouses and distribution centers since 1992, has been named to Food Logistics’ 2018 FL100+ Top Software and Technology Providers list. In Westfalia’s fifth consecutive year on the list, the publication acknowledges the company for helping food and beverage manufacturers and distributors optimize processes, maximize efficiencies and drive cost savings with warehouse automation technology.

Dan Labell, president of Westfalia Technologies, said, “The ability to fulfill orders as quickly and accurately as possible is a huge competitive advantage. By implementing automation solutions to improve warehouse processes, food and beverage manufacturers and distributors can remedy a lot of the inefficiencies caused by transportation bottlenecks, limited warehouse space and late orders due to poor communications in the supply chain.”

Westfalia’s high-density automated storage and retrieval systems (AS/RS) can store and retrieve layers and cases (with and without a pallet) from inventory, with maximum speed, efficiency and responsiveness. Combined with Westfalia’s Savanna.NET® Warehouse Execution System (WES), the AS/RS provides organizations full control over material flow. This enables warehouses to implement just-in-time strategies and accommodate last-minute order changes and transportation delays, while keeping the warehouse moving smoothly.

The annual FL100+ Top Software and Technology Providers serves as a resource guide of software and technology providers whose products and services are critical for companies in the global food and beverage supply chain.

“The digital supply chain continues its rapid emergence, bringing with it expanded capabilities that impact visibility, security, compliance and efficiency,” remarks Lara L. Sowinski, editorial director for Food Logistics and its sister publication, Supply & Demand Chain Executive. “Every aspect of the global food supply chain stands to benefit from new and innovative software and technology that is fundamentally changing the global food supply chain.”

Companies on this year’s 2018 FL100+ Top Software and Technology Providers list will be profiled in the November/December 2018 issue of Food Logistics, as well as online at http://www.foodlogistics.com/.
